## Summary

The procurement process for the "CBC-1887-T-TS Passenger Lift Maintenance" project initiated by Central Bedfordshire Council has reached its contract award and commencement stages. This tender, which falls under the services industry category, involves the maintenance of passenger lifts and is part of an open procurement procedure. Central Bedfordshire Council, with its office located in Priory House, Chicksands, Shefford, has handled this process. The procurement began with key stages, including enquiry and award periods, and is scheduled to commence on 1st April 2026. Key dates include the contract term, which spans three years with two optional extensions of one year each, making the prospective end date 31st March 2029 or potentially extending to 31st March 2031. The estimated contract value is £450,000, and the work will be carried out in the United Kingdom, specifically within the UKH region.

## Notice

Passenger Lift Maintenance Please read and follow the information and guidance supplied below and within the Tender documents, this will help with your tender submission. Word count limits apply, any information going over will not be considered. Respond to ALL questions. Additional documents or information not required will be disregarded. Please note timeline with regards to questions and submission dates. All communications, correspondences and clarifications must be sent via the In-tend portal. Do not contact the Service area for information, please use the correspondence facility Regularly view the Clarification tab for updates or responses to questions received by bidders. Questions asked together with the response, will be made available to all bidders (if not Private and Confidential), this to ensure a fair and consistent approach to all. Avoid uploading your return just prior to closing deadline as you may incur IT issues and we will not accept Tender Returns via e-mail. The Council will provide as much support and information as it can to help guide you through the Tender process. If there is anything you are not sure of or need clarification on, please contact the Procurement lead using the correspondence facility within the In-tend electronic tendering system. Opting In To inform us of your decision to participate and to be able to submit a tender you will be required to Opt In. Opting In will confirm to us of your involvement and your intention to submit a tender return. Opting Out Will confirm that you are no longer interested in submitting a tender return. You will be able to provide a reason as to your decision if you wish. This will cease any system-generated communications. You will be able to opt back in at any point. Target contract commencement date: 1st April 2026 Contract term: 3 years +1+1 optional S20 notice concluded - Contract start 01042026 Contract End: 31032029 with a further 2 years optional
